THE FORTY-FIRST ANNUAL MEETING
OF THE
AMERICAN MISSIONARY ASSOCIATION,
WILL BE HELD AT
PORTLAND, ME., OCT. 25–27.
Rev. A. J. F. Behrends, D.D., of Brooklyn, will preach the sermon.
The Meeting will be held in the Second Church, of which Rev. C.
H. Daniels is Pastor. The friends in Portland have already begun
preparations for the reception of the Association.
Life Members and Delegates chosen by contributing churches, Local
Conferences, and State Associations, constitute the Annual Meeting.
SPECIAL RAILROAD AND STEAMBOAT RATES.
Boston & Maine R.R. will make the rate from Boston to Portland
and return, $3.00, and 1½c., per mile for such other stations
as desired.
